Basic dataStandard ID: GB/T 13337.1-2011 (GB/T13337.1-2011)Description (Translated English): Stationary lead-acid batteries -- Vented types -- Part 1: Technical conditions Sector / Industry: National Standard (Recommended) Classification of Chinese Standard: K84 Classification of International Standard: 29.220.20 Word Count Estimation: 16,132 Date of Issue: 2011-07-29 Date of Implementation: 2011-12-01 Older Standard (superseded by this standard): GB/T 13337.1-1991 Quoted Standard: GB/T 2900.41; GB/T 13337.2; IEC 60896-11-2002 Adopted Standard: IEC 60896-11-2002, NEQ Regulation (derived from): Announcement of Newly Approved National Standards No. 12 of 2011 Issuing agency(ies): General Administration of Quality Supervision, Inspection and Quarantine of the People's Republic of China, Standardization Administration of the People's Republic of China Summary: This standard specifies the fixed vented lead-acid batteries (hereinafter referred to as battery) the technical conditions, including technical requirements, test methods, inspection rules, marking, packaging, transport and storage tests. This section applies to switching operations, safety devices, signaling systems, telecommunications equipment, computers, emergency lighting and a variety of DC power supply with batteries and battery pack. This section does not apply to fixed -type VRLA batteries and energy storage batteries. The partial substitution of GB 13337.1-1991 "anti-acid stationary lead-acid battery technology", with GB 13337.1-1991 phase Ratio, there is a change in the following main components. --- Standard name changed to "exhaust stationary lead-acid batteries - Part 1. technical conditions"; --- Added "foreword"; --- The "code" to "terminology, symbols," and add content (see Chapter 3 and the 1991 edition Chapter 3); --- Modify the "capacity" terms of technical requirements (see 4.6 and Version 4.6, 1991); --- Delete "spark" Technical Requirements (1991 edition 4.7); --- Increasing the "short-circuit current and the resistance level," the technical requirements (see 4.8); --- Delete "self-discharge" Technical Requirements (1991 edition 4.8); --- Increase "charge retention ability," the technical requirements (see 4.9); --- The "anti-acidic can" to "anti-mist properties" (see 1991 edition 4.9 and 4.10); --- Increase "rapid charge-discharge cycle life" Technical requirements (see 4.13.3); --- Add "life" technical requirements (see 4.13.4); --- Increase the "resistance to mechanical damage capabilities" technical requirements (see 4.14); --- Delete "sealant Performance" Technical Requirements (1991 edition 4.14); --- Delete "shelf" technical requirements (1991 Version 4.15); --- Edit "test meter accuracy" (see 5.1 and 5.1 in 1991); --- The "pre-treatment before the battery test" to "test preparation" (see 5.2 and Version 5.2, 1991); --- Remove test methods "spark" (1991 Version 5.6); --- Remove Test Method (1991 Version 5.7) "self-discharge"; --- Delete "sealant performance" Test Method (1991 Version 5.13); --- Remove test method "storage period" (1991 Version 5.14); --- Remove "Test Procedures" (1991 Version 5.15); --- Increasing the "short-circuit current and the resistance level test" method (see 6.5); --- Increase "charge retention ability test" method (see 6.6); --- Modify "constant overcharging life test" method (see 6.10.2); --- Increase "fast charge and discharge life test" method (see 6.10.3); --- Increase the "lifetime guarantee" the necessary conditions (see 6.10.4); --- Increase the "resistance to mechanical damage ability test" method (see 6.11); --- Edit "Inspection Rules" (see Chapter 7 and Chapter 6, 1991 edition); --- Remove Appendix A (1991 edition Appendix A); --- Remove Appendix B (1991 edition Appendix B). This section uses redrafted law Reference IEC 60896-11.2002 "stationary lead-acid batteries - General requirements and test vented Party Law "prepared with IEC 60896-11.2002 non-equivalent degree of consistency. This part of IEC 60896-11.2002 "stationary lead-acid batteries - vented General requirements and test methods" The main differences are as follows. --- Increasing the terms and definitions; --- Increase the "hermetic" Terms of technical requirements and test methods (see 4.5); --- Increase the "high current withstand capability" clause technical requirements and test methods (see section 4.7); --- Add "anti-mist performance" clause technical requirements and test methods (see section 4.10); --- Increase the "safety" clause technical requirements and test methods (see 4.11); --- Add "life" terms of technical requirements (see 4.13.3); --- Increase value "capacity test" clause 1 hour rate and 0.5 hour rate "termination voltage" (see 6.3.4); --- Edit "resistance to mechanical damage ability" clause, increase technical requirements (see 4.14) and test methods (see 6.11); --- The "float adaptability" clause into "test preparation" clause (see 5.2); --- Edit "cycle life" provisions of the technical requirements (see 4.13.1) and test methods (see 6.10.1); --- Edit "Inspection Rules" (see Chapter 7). General requirements and test methods 3 Terms, definitions and symbols Terms and definitions GB/T 2900.41, as defined in applicable to this document. The following symbols apply to this document. Ce --- at the reference temperature (25 ℃) the actual capacity of the battery condition, the unit is safe when (A · h); Found --- CT battery capacity, discharge current I and the discharge time t of the product, when the safety unit (A · h); C0.5 --- 0.5 hour rate nominal capacity, value of 0.35C10, when the security unit (A · h); C1 --- 1 hour rate nominal capacity, value of 0.45C10, the unit is safe when (A · h); C10 --- 10 hour rate nominal capacity, the unit is safe when (A · h); I0.5 --- 0.5 hour rate discharge current value is 7I10, in amperes (A); I1 --- 1 hour rate discharge current value is 4.5I10, in amperes (A); I10 --- 10 hour rate discharge current value of C10/10, in amperes (A); R --- charge retention capability; Ua --- constant voltage charging single battery charge voltage, a value of 2.25 to 2.40 volts (V); When Uf --- trickle charge single battery charging voltage value from 2.15 to 2.25 volts (V). 4.
